RESUMO

The data on the instability of the epidemiological situation in measles in many European countries are presented, the causes of this instability and the development of major outbreaks of measles in some countries are explained. The data on the high epidemiological effectiveness of mass revaccination of high school and college students are given: this revaccination has made it possible to reduce the number of susceptible persons, formerly vaccinated with a single injection, 8-10 times. The author believes that the mass revaccination of high school and college students may be most effective if made not later than 15-20 years after vaccination with a single injection. The main principles of the strategy of vaccination and revaccination are formulated. The analysis of the strategy of vaccinal prophylaxis and the dynamics of morbidity shows the impossibility of decreasing the morbidity rate in most European countries below 1 per 100,000, as determined by the WHO Regional Committee. The simultaneous mass revaccination of high school and college students, formerly vaccinated with a single injection, may be the most effective measure for achieving this aim.

RESUMO

The population of the Russian Federation has been divided into 5 groups according to their immunity to measles; the epidemiological importance of this division for the prognosis of measles morbidity for the next decade has been substantiated. As revealed in this study, children under 6 years and born in 1966-1978 who have received only one immunization are least protected from measles and make up the main socio-epidemiological nucleus of the population which will determine the level of measles morbidity in the next decade. The conclusion has been made on the necessity of mass immunization (revaccination) of high school and college students and groups of servicemen not later than 1995 in order to eliminate measles by the year of 2000.

RESUMO

In this work the dynamics and morbidity level in respect of meningococcal infection at 11 territories of the RSFSR at the period of 1969-1984 are analyzed. The study covered altogether 16 cities and 211 districts. The role of big cities as the sources of infection spreading into rural areas and further "fixation" of this infection mainly in regions with a population of 60,000 and more had been established. The data on meningococcal morbidity and carriership among different age groups are presented. The study has shown a pronounced increase in the incidence rate of meningococcal infection among children aged up to 2 years, as well as an increase in the proportion of these children among patients with meningococcal infection in recent years.
